54-xenon-131

  • Atomic Mass: 130.9050819 +- 0.0000010 amu
  • Excess Mass: -88415.608 +- 0.972 keV
  • Binding Energy: 1103511.812 +- 0.989 keV
  • Beta Decay Energy: B- -352.395 +- 5.311 keV
"The 1995 update to the atomic mass evaluation" by G.Audi and A.H.Wapstra, Nuclear Physics A595 vol. 4 p.409-480, December 25, 1995.
  • Atomic Percent Abundance: 21.2%
  • Spin: 3/2+
  • Stable Isotope
    Meta state at 0.164 Mev
  • Spin: 11/2-
  • Half life: 11.934 d
  • Mode of decay: IT
    • Decay energy: 0.164 MeV

  • Possible parent nuclides:
    Beta from I-131
    Electron capture from Cs-131
